int config_parse_address_family_boolean_with_kernel(
|
|
const char* unit,
|
|
const char *filename,
|
|
unsigned line,
|
|
const char *section,
|
|
unsigned section_line,
|
|
const char *lvalue,
|
|
int ltype,
|
|
const char *rvalue,
|
|
void *data,
|
|
void *userdata) {
|
|
|
|
AddressFamilyBoolean *fwd = data, s;
|
|
|
|
assert(filename);
|
|
assert(lvalue);
|
|
assert(rvalue);
|
|
assert(data);
|
|
|
|
/* This function is mostly obsolete now. It simply redirects
|
|
* "kernel" to "no". In older networkd versions we used to
|
|
* distinguish IPForward=off from IPForward=kernel, where the
|
|
* former would explicitly turn off forwarding while the
|
|
* latter would simply not touch the setting. But that logic
|
|
* is gone, hence silently accept the old setting, but turn it
|
|
* to "no". */
|
|
|
|
s = address_family_boolean_from_string(rvalue);
|
|
if (s < 0) {
|
|
if (streq(rvalue, "kernel"))
|
|
s = ADDRESS_FAMILY_NO;
|
|
else {
|
|
log_syntax(unit, LOG_ERR, filename, line, 0, "Failed to parse IPForward= option, ignoring: %s", rvalue);
|
|
return 0;
|
|
}
|
|
}
|
|
|
|
*fwd = s;
|
|
|
|
return 0;
|
|
}

/* Router lifetime can be set with netlink interface since kernel >= 4.5
|
|
* so for the supported kernel we don't need to expire routes in userspace */
|
|
int kernel_route_expiration_supported(void) {
|
|
static int cached = -1;
|
|
int r;
|
|
|
|
if (cached < 0) {
|
|
Condition c = {
|
|
.type = CONDITION_KERNEL_VERSION,
|
|
.parameter = (char *) ">= 4.5"
|
|
};
|
|
r = condition_test(&c);
|
|
if (r < 0)
|
|
return r;
|
|
|
|
cached = r;
|
|
}
|
|
return cached;
|
|
}
